Linden B. Dial

Posted 2013-01-22 by Pat Wilson
Linden B. Dial, 82, passed away on August 12, 2004 in Mesa, AZ.

He was born on February 15, 1922 in Shelley, Idaho.

He worked as a machinist in the Naval Shipyards in San Pedro during WWII. He graduated from ASU Business College with a degree in Accounting. After receiving his CPA, he was made a partner with the firm of Henry and Horne in Mesa. He became the city auditor for Mesa until he retired. He was a member of J.C.'s, Sertoma and Rotary Clubs.

Linden was a lifetime active member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. He fulfilled three full-time missions for the church. He worked as a temple worker for over forty years. He held multiple ward and stake callings including: Church Auditor and Stake Sunday School President.

He is survived by his wife of fifty-five years, Esther Fuller Dial; two sons: Garth (Patti) and Marc (Janien); two daughters: Jetta Fairbanks (Paul) and Gayle Mangino (Joseph); 8 grandchildren and 1 great grandchild. Also by one brother and four sisters.

The Funeral Service was held on Monday August 16, 2004 at the LDS Solomon Ward, 977 E. Broadway Rd in Mesa. Interment will be at the City of Mesa Cemetery. Meldrum Mortuary handled the arrangements, www.meldrummortuary.com
